CSS选择器详解:从入门到精通
CSS选择器是一种用于选择HTML或XML文档中特定元素的模式。选择器可以根据元素的标签名、类名、ID、属性、伪类等进行选择。常见的CSS选择器包括:
-
标签选择器:使用标签名选择元素,如 'p'、'a'、'div' 等。
-
ID选择器:使用元素的ID属性选择元素,如 '#header'、'#nav' 等。
-
类选择器:使用元素的class属性选择元素,如 '.red'、'.nav' 等。
-
属性选择器:使用元素的属性选择元素,如 '[href]'、'[title='example']' 等。
-
伪类选择器:使用元素的状态或位置选择元素,如 ':hover'、':nth-child(n)' 等。
-
组合选择器:使用多个选择器组合在一起选择元素,如 'h1, h2'、'.red.bold' 等。
-
后代选择器:使用元素的后代元素选择元素,如 'ul li'、'div p' 等。
-
子元素选择器:使用元素的子元素选择元素,如 'ul > li'、'div > p' 等。
-
相邻兄弟选择器:使用元素的相邻兄弟元素选择元素,如 'h1 + p'、'.red ~ .blue' 等。
-
通用选择器:选择所有元素,使用 '*'。
原文地址: https://www.cveoy.top/t/topic/mi4p 著作权归作者所有。请勿转载和采集!